Output deb33c5ae9e0bf747e178ebf7335b42cd96b47cc3d2ecebd33f4decc89066adf:1

value
988761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 869665180572ff7b10f03dd2faae030b2051dbad OP_EQUAL
address
3DxedsPzvbAKZZxN1kqu2pXaaQ9Libw4gk
transaction
deb33c5ae9e0bf747e178ebf7335b42cd96b47cc3d2ecebd33f4decc89066adf
spent
true